Objective c 具有多个文本字段的选择器

Objective c 具有多个文本字段的选择器,objective-c,xcode,xcode4,uipickerview,uipicker,Objective C,Xcode,Xcode4,Uipickerview,Uipicker,我将选择器与许多文本字段一起使用,我希望在选择器中自动显示“文本字段中的选定项”。 我尝试使用selectRow,但它不起作用。我该怎么办?或者这段代码应该放在哪里 请注意,它适用于一个字段,但当我将它用于另一个字段时,它就不起作用了 if(genderTxt.isEditing == YES){ [picker selectRow:[genderTxt.text intValue]-1 inComponent:0 animated:YES]; } if( relationshipTx

我将选择器与许多文本字段一起使用,我希望在选择器中自动显示“文本字段中的选定项”。 我尝试使用selectRow,但它不起作用。我该怎么办?或者这段代码应该放在哪里

请注意,它适用于一个字段,但当我将它用于另一个字段时,它就不起作用了

if(genderTxt.isEditing == YES){
    [picker selectRow:[genderTxt.text intValue]-1 inComponent:0 animated:YES];

}
if( relationshipTxt.isEditing == YES){
    [picker selectRow:[relationshipTxt.text intValue]-1 inComponent:0 animated:YES];
}

只是为了确定,您想要“文本字段应该包含当前在选择器中选择的文本”?对吗?不,我希望选择器在文本字段中显示所选项目,比如说文本字段包含“项目5”,我希望单击该文本后,选择器选择“项目5”。希望你得到它!在两个if语句中都有组件0——这就是您想要的吗?第二个if语句不应该使用不完整:1吗?